Understanding TIG Welding Electrodes Manufacturers
TIG (Tungsten Inert Gas) welding, also known as Gas Tungsten Arc Welding (GTAW), is a highly versatile and precise welding process that employs a non-consumable tungsten electrode to produce the weld. This method is favored in applications requiring high-quality welds, such as aerospace, automotive, and art fabrication. The effectiveness of TIG welding heavily depends on the quality of the electrodes used, making the role of TIG welding electrodes manufacturers critical to various industries.
The Importance of Quality in TIG Welding Electrodes
The performance of TIG welding electrodes is determined by several factors, including their composition, manufacturing process, and the specific application they are designed for. High-quality electrodes provide better arc stability, improved heat concentration, and consistency in welding performance. Manufacturers must adhere to strict quality controls to ensure that their products meet industry standards and the specific needs of their customers.
Electrodes are typically made from tungsten, which has a very high melting point (over 3,400 degrees Celsius). Different types of tungsten electrodes are available—pure tungsten, thoriated tungsten, lanthanated tungsten, and ceriated tungsten—each with its unique properties and applications. For example
- Pure Tungsten Electrodes (EW) These are primarily used for AC welding and provide marginally good corrosion resistance but have limited current-carrying capacity. - Thoriated Tungsten Electrodes (WT) These contain thorium oxide, which improves arc stability and increases the lifespan of the electrode. However, due to the potential health risks associated with thorium, their use is being scrutinized. - Lanthanated Tungsten Electrodes (WL) These offer excellent arc stability and can perform well in both AC and DC applications, making them increasingly popular.
- Ceriated Tungsten Electrodes (WC) These are suitable for low and high amperage welding, particularly in thin materials.
The Manufacturing Process
The production of quality TIG welding electrodes involves several intricate steps, from sourcing raw materials to the final packaging. Manufacturers must ensure that the tungsten used in the electrodes is of high purity to enhance performance. After sourcing, the tungsten is ground and extruded into various shapes, followed by a sintering process that involves heating to create the desired electrode density.
Quality control is paramount during manufacturing. Advanced techniques such as electron microscopy or X-ray diffraction may be used to analyze microstructural properties. Additionally, manufacturers often conduct performance tests to validate the durability and stability of their electrodes under varying conditions.
Environmental and Safety Considerations
With increasing awareness of environmental and worker safety issues, many manufacturers are now focusing on eco-friendly practices in the production of TIG welding electrodes. This includes minimizing toxic materials (like thorium) and ensuring that the manufacturing process generates minimal waste and emissions. Manufacturers are also providing proper training for workers to handle materials safely and effectively.
